An October tradition, Gregory Hancock Dance Theatre presents the darker side of dance. First, the World Premiere of The Seven Deadly Sinss. Pride, Avarice, Lust, Anger, Gluttony, Envy and Sloth will be depicted through beautifully uncommon music and dynamic choreography and will explore the idea that The Seven… are not singled out because of their grievousness or severity, but because they are the inevitable source of other sins.

This full-length modern version of the holiday classic is presented by, and features the highly-talented dancers of G2, the pre-professional company of GHDT. G2 is joined by many other young local student dancers, filling the stage with movement and color! The Nutcracker follows the same overall story line as the original, but with a uniquely different twist. This magical updated version portrays Klara as a homeless orphan girl who discovers the true meaning of the season through the gift and giving spirit of a homeless man.
